Fight night honors went to Pablo Garza. He took home the Submission of the Night with his flying triangle win over Yves Jabouin. Lyoto Machida earned Knockout of the Night honors for flattening Randy Couture with a front kick. And both Jose Aldo and Mark Hominick took home Fight of the Night honors. Each of them earned $129,000 for their efforts. MMA Junkie add context to their bonsues:
With the event setting the North American MMA attendance and live-gate records, UFC president Dana White was in a giving mood. The bonuses marked the largest published across-the-board "Fight Night" bonuses in the UFC's history, topping the $100,000 offered to the top participants at 2009's landmark UFC 100 event.
Diego Sanchez and Martin Kampmann still remain the biggest single-night bonus winners for their headlining contest at this past month's UFC on Versus 3 event, when White awarded each fighter $160,000 "Fight of the Night" bonuses for their three-round thriller. But UFC on Versus 3 "Knockout of the Night" winner Shane Roller and "Submission of the Night" winner Brian Bowles each earned $40,000 bonuses for their performances.
